Ramadan evening

 Under the patronage of the University President, Prof. Dr. Mushtaq Talib Al-Nada, the Women’s Affairs Division held a Ramadan evening that included delivering a lecture entitled

(Pauses for women in Ramadan... Sermons and rulings) lectured by Prof. Dr. Nidal Ali Hussein Al-Rasheed on Thursday, 3/21/2024.
